>Hi all:
>
>I was having some problem with INSERT query here and do hope to get some help
>real soon.
>
>I have a form whereby once the form is submitted, the values entered shall be
>inserted into the database. Next I have also written a SELECT query
>to view the
>records which have just been inserted into the database.
>
>Data was able to insert into the database and I was also able to
>retrieve these
>data from database. However, my problem is, whenever a form was being
>submitted, it actually INSERT another row of null values into the
>database. And
>so, when I clicked to view my data, i can see the previously
>inserted values as
>well as an empty row of records.
>
>Why is this so? How can I prevent the row of null value to be inserted?
>
>I have included a snip of my code below and hope to get some help real soon.
>All help are greatly appreciated. Thanks in advance.
>
><snip>
>
>$dsn = "mysql://root:[EMAIL PROTECTED]/databaseName";
>
>$db = DB::connect ($dsn);
> if (DB::isError ($db))
> die ($db->getMessage());
>
>$tutor_name = $_POST["tutor_name"];
>$tutor_contact = $_POST["tutor_contact"];
>$tutor_email = $_POST["tutor_email"];
>$tutor_profile = $_POST["tutor_profile"];
>
>$sql ="INSERT INTO tutor (tutor_name, tutor_contact, tutor_email,
>tutor_profile)
>
>VALUES('$tutor_name','$tutor_contact','$tutor_email','$tutor_profile')";
>
>
>$result = $db->query($sql);
>
>if( DB::isError($result) ) {
> die ($result->getMessage());
>}
>
>?>
>
></snip>
